Understanding the Role of Traffic Control Persons:
Traffic Control Persons, commonly known as flaggers, are responsible for directing and controlling
traffic in various situations. Whether it's construction zones, road maintenance, or special events,
TCPs play a vital role in ensuring the safety of both drivers and pedestrians. Their primary tasks
include guiding vehicles, signaling to stop or proceed, and maintaining a safe and organized flow of
traffic.
Importance of a Traffic Control Person Course:
Safety First: A Traffic Control Person Course emphasizes safety protocols and practices. Participants
learn about the potential hazards of working in traffic environments and acquire the necessary skills
to mitigate risks. From understanding traffic patterns to using proper signaling techniques, safety is
the top priority.
Regulatory Compliance: Road safety regulations vary from region to region. A TCP course ensures
that participants are well-versed in local traffic laws and regulations. This knowledge is crucial for
TCPs to perform their duties effectively while staying compliant with legal requirements.
Effective Communication: Clear and effective communication is key for a Traffic Control Person. The
course equips participants with communication skills to convey instructions to drivers, pedestrians,
and other workers on the site. This minimizes confusion and enhances overall safety.
Traffic Management Strategies: Managing traffic efficiently requires strategic thinking. A TCP course
provides insights into effective traffic management strategies, helping participants anticipate and
respond to various scenarios. This includes handling unexpected situations and adapting to changing
traffic conditions.
Hands-On Training: Theoretical knowledge is essential, but practical experience is equally crucial. A
good TCP course incorporates hands-on training, allowing participants to apply their knowledge in
simulated real-world scenarios. This practical experience builds confidence and competence.
Job Opportunities: Completing a Traffic Control Person Course enhances job prospects in the field.
Many construction companies, event organizers, and road maintenance agencies prioritize hiring
individuals with formal training in traffic control. Certification from a recognized course adds
credibility to a TCP's skill set.
